Introduce a new test to check for iommu availability and add it as a
hostflag if found.

diff --git a/ts-examine-iommu b/ts-examine-iommu
new file mode 100755
index 00000000..ae91d4d2
--- /dev/null
+++ b/ts-examine-iommu
@@ -0,0 +1,31 @@
+#!/usr/bin/perl -w
+# This is part of "osstest", an automated testing framework for Xen.
+# Copyright (C) 2009-2020 Citrix Inc.
+#
+# This program is free software: you can redistribute it and/or modify
+# it under the terms of the GNU Affero General Public License as published by
+# the Free Software Foundation, either version 3 of the License, or
+# (at your option) any later version.
+#
+# This program is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
+# but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+# M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E.  See the
+# GNU Affero General Public License for more details.
+#
+# You should have received a copy of the GNU Affero General Public License
+# along with this program.  If not, see <http://www.gnu.org/licenses/>.
+
+use strict qw(vars);
+BEGIN { unshift @INC, qw(.); }
+use Osstest;
+use Osstest::TestSupport;
+
+tsreadconfig();
+
+our ($whhost) = @ARGV;
+$whhost ||= 'host';
+our $ho= selecthost($whhost);
+
+our $has_iommu = !target_cmd_root_status($ho, 'xl info|grep directio', 10);
+logm("$ho->{Ident} iommu: $has_iommu");
+hostflag_putative_record($ho, "iommu") if $has_iommu;
